Vinyl Windows Installation Questions
What are vinyl windows? Vinyl windows are made from durable, low-maintenance plastic material that offers good insulation and a variety of styles for homes and properties.
What types of projects are suitable for vinyl window installation? Vinyl windows are ideal for replacing old windows, upgrading for energy efficiency, or installing in new construction projects.
How do vinyl windows improve energy efficiency? They provide tight seals and insulation properties that help reduce heat transfer, leading to lower energy costs.
What should property owners consider before installation? It's important to select the right window style, size, and finish to match the property's design and functional needs.
